BATTLE SCARS
GENDER AND SEXUALITY IN THE AMERICAN CIVIL WAR |
By: |
Catherine Clinton (Editor), Nina Silber (Editor) |

Description: |
This collection addresses how gender scholarship has changed interpretations of the Civil War. The contributors examine the study of masculinity and war, expand understandings of sexuality and politics, and deal with issues of health, treason, religion, domesticity, and slavery as they affected Northern and Southern men and women during the Civil War era. |
